Abstract

Sort operations of an input signal are performed by providing a first sort part 6 comprising one shift circuit 8 and (l−1) sort circuits 9 a to 9 c , and a second sort part 7 comprising one delay circuit 10, (m−1) sort circuits 11 a to 11 c and m shift circuits 12 a to 12 d in a pattern synchronous circuit 100.

Claims (28)

1. A pattern synchronous circuit comprising:

branch means for branching parallel signals of n bits inputted from a parallel signal input terminal into two portions,

frame detection means for using one portion of the parallel signals branched by said branch means as input and detecting a frame identification pattern in the parallel signals to output frame position information,

first sort means for using the other portion of the parallel signals branched by said branch means as input and sorting the parallel signals according to a low order bit of the frame position information outputted by said frame detection means, and

second sort means for further using outputs of said first sort means as input and again sorting the parallel signals according to all the bits of the frame position information outputted by said frame detection means.

2. The pattern synchronous circuit as defined in claim 1 , wherein

said first sort means comprises:

one shift means for using a (n/1)-th bit from a first bit of the parallel signals as input and performing shift operations according to a low order bit of the frame position information outputted by said frame detection means, and

(l−1) sort means for respectively using (n/1) bits in the continuous parallel signals as input and performing sort operations according to a low order bit of the frame position information outputted by said frame detection means.

3. The pattern synchronous circuit as defined in claim 1 , wherein

said second sort means comprises:

delay means for using data obtained by sampling said first sort means every m bits as input and delaying signals,

(m−1) sort means for respectively using data obtained by sampling mutually different first sort means every m bits as input and performing sort operations according to a low order bit of the frame position information outputted by said frame detection means, and

m shift means for respectively using outputs of said delay means and said sort means as input and performing shift operations according to a high order bit of the frame position information outputted by said frame detection means.
